I found using the laundry first thing in the morning was a good time (if you can get up early that is) Be outside the door when they open it up. Also, dont restrict yourself to the laundry on your floor - the higher up you go the more luck you can have! Generally, the laundry was a great place to be, with lots of laughs - someone even suggested we should bring cocktails to the next laundry session! I did hear there had been a nasty incident when someone took a ladies dry laundry out of the dryer........it is best to stay with your stuff and ignore any dirty looks you get for using two washing machines (one for coloureds and one for whites) take a travel line if you have a verandah and you dont like putting all your clothes in the dryer.

Does the QE2 have a laundry on each deck? From the deck plans, it looks like there is only one passenger laundry on the ship.

 

RMVET,

 

Only one I know of is right aft on the starboard side of 3 deck, next door to the florists. If there are any others I failed to find them. From the mention of a balcony I suspect Nellie7 may have been referring to the QM2
